A Brighter Future Thanks to You Thanks to you, this Duarte Family Enjoys the Place They Call Home!

Donna and Richard purchased their home on a quiet street in Duarte 35 years ago. While living here they raised 4 children, including Abbie, their 25-year-old daughter with special needs, who remains in their care. As seniors with a limited income, they struggle to keep up with the upkeep of their aging home. An outside patio had become extremely termite damaged, the living room ceiling looked like it needed to be replaced, aging carpet carried years of unhealthy dander and a broken window remained in Abbie’s room after their beloved dog, spooked from fireworks, cracked the glass. All these repairs were overwhelming for this family, who spends most of their time caring for Abbie’s needs. Their life changed after a shopping trip to the Duarte San Gabriel Valley Habitat for Humanity ReStore. “I inquired at the store whether there were any programs to help,” said Donna. “I was introduced to the home repair program, and it far exceeded our expectations.” After qualifying for the program, the SGV construction crew completed an assessment to determine the projects they could assist with. Then the crew went to work and in less than a week transformed the Baggett’s forever home. “It went from dark, damp and dreary to bright and uplifting,” said Donna. Many of the programs available for Abbie have been shut down due to the pandemic, so the family has been confined to spending most of their time at home and the former state of their house had contributed to a depressed feeling among the family.
